研究了化学成分对金属陶瓷硬度和抗弯强度的影响,结果表明,Mo含量在15%、WC含量在10%时硬度最高;随WC加入量的增加.抗弯强度呈现单调增加的趋势;组织中加入NbC、TaC时.随加入量的增加.抗弯强度呈单调下降趋势。
